Skip to content

docs: Expand 'API Reference' beyond core APIs#1319

Merged
rschristian merged 2 commits intomasterfrom
docs/expand-api-reference
Oct 8, 2025
Merged

docs: Expand 'API Reference' beyond core APIs#1319
rschristian merged 2 commits intomasterfrom
docs/expand-api-reference

Conversation

@rschristian
Copy link
Member

@rschristian rschristian commented Aug 10, 2025

As the title suggests, this documents preact/compat, preact/debug, preact/devtools, etc., in addition to the core APIs. This largely makes the Switching to Preact page redundant (it just points at the aliasing instructions and for some reason documents compat APIs) but that can be addressed later.

Some of these could probably use a bit more work in their descriptions/examples but it's a starting point.

@rschristian rschristian force-pushed the docs/expand-api-reference branch from 68f50b5 to e23662e Compare October 1, 2025 01:50
@github-actions
Copy link

github-actions bot commented Oct 1, 2025

Size Change: 0 B

Total Size: 449 kB

ℹ️ View Unchanged
Filename Size
build/assets/blog-page-********.js 254 B
build/assets/docsearch-********.js 28.9 kB
build/assets/errors-********.js 342 B
build/assets/index-********.js 33.2 kB
build/assets/index-********.css 9.85 kB
build/assets/repl-********.css 1.51 kB
build/assets/repl-********.js 148 kB
build/assets/repl-page-********.js 7.65 kB
build/assets/repl.worker-********.js 213 kB
build/assets/style-********.css 3.07 kB
build/assets/style.module-********.js 159 B
build/assets/tutorial-page-********.js 1.99 kB
build/assets/tutorial-page-********.css 1.76 kB

compressed-size-action

@rschristian rschristian force-pushed the docs/expand-api-reference branch 2 times, most recently from a0a957a to 8e10896 Compare October 4, 2025 23:51
@rschristian rschristian marked this pull request as ready for review October 4, 2025 23:55
@rschristian rschristian force-pushed the docs/expand-api-reference branch from 8e10896 to 2ddba50 Compare October 7, 2025 04:36
@rschristian rschristian marked this pull request as draft October 7, 2025 23:30
@rschristian rschristian marked this pull request as ready for review October 8, 2025 00:03
@rschristian rschristian force-pushed the docs/expand-api-reference branch from ced11f5 to 5e6185a Compare October 8, 2025 20:40
@rschristian rschristian merged commit aa8f339 into master Oct 8, 2025
5 checks passed
@rschristian rschristian deleted the docs/expand-api-reference branch October 8, 2025 20:42
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

2 participants